Venice, the floating city, captivates with its canals, historic bridges, and stunning architecture. Glide through waterways to see St. Mark's Basilica, the Doge's Palace, and the Rialto Bridge, then explore charming alleys and artisan shops. Savor Venetian cuisine and experience the city’s romantic atmosphere, especially along the Grand Canal at sunset.
